When reading with your child, consider using the PEER strategy as a way to be very engaged with you child in order to practice language. PEER is an acronym representing the following:
P = Prompt (ask a question) E = Evaluate (think about what the child said) E = Expand (add to child's response) R = Repeat (ask child to repeat) This is a dialogic reading strategy and more information can be found by accessing the following file: ![]()
